Discovering the History of Hoosick Falls

Hoosick Falls boasts a rich history, deeply intertwined with the American Revolution. The pivotal Battle of Bennington, a turning point in the war, was fought just outside the village. This historical significance is preserved and celebrated throughout the community.

The Battle of Bennington's Legacy

The Battle of Bennington, fought on August 16, 1777, significantly weakened British forces and boosted American morale. Although the battle technically occurred in Walloomsac, New York, its proximity and impact on Hoosick Falls are undeniable. Each year, the community commemorates this historic event with reenactments and educational programs.

Hoosick Falls' Industrial Heritage

In the 19th and 20th centuries, Hoosick Falls thrived as a manufacturing hub, particularly in textiles and agricultural equipment. Companies like Walter A. Wood Mowing and Reaping Machine Company put Hoosick Falls on the map. While manufacturing has evolved, the village retains its industrial heritage, visible in its architecture and local museums.

Real Estate in Hoosick Falls: Finding Your Home

The real estate market in Hoosick Falls offers a variety of options, from historic homes to modern residences. Understanding the market trends can help you find the perfect property.

Housing Options and Market Trends

Hoosick Falls features a mix of housing styles, including Victorian-era homes, farmhouses, and contemporary constructions. Recent market trends show a steady demand for properties, driven by the village's attractive location and quality of life. According to Zillow, the median home value in Hoosick Falls is around $200,000, making it relatively affordable compared to other areas in the Northeast. [Zillow]

Addressing Concerns: PFOA Contamination

In recent years, Hoosick Falls has faced challenges related to PFOA (perfluorooctanoic acid) contamination in the water supply. The community has worked diligently to address this issue, implementing measures to ensure safe drinking water.

Current Status and Remediation Efforts

Significant progress has been made in addressing the PFOA contamination. The village has installed a filtration system to remove PFOA from the water supply, ensuring that residents have access to clean and safe drinking water. Ongoing monitoring and testing are in place to maintain water quality. [New York State Department of Health]
